A Portal to the Past: Macrozamia fraseri In-Depth

To unfold the story of Macrozamia fraseri, we need to understand its lineage. Cycads, to which it belongs, form one of the planet’s oldest plant groups, having coexisted with dinosaurs during the Mesozoic era over 200 million years ago. Unlike flowering plants, cycads possess fern-like leaves and reproduce using male and female cones rather than flowers. In the landscape of Australian flora, Macrozamia fraseri stands as a monumental figure, surviving harsh climates and geological changes, which is a testament to its adaptability and resilience.

What Makes This Plant a Survivor?

Evolutionary prowess is a hallmark of Macrozamia fraseri. Often described as having a trunkless appearance, this species exhibits a sturdy, dense crown of glossy, dark green pinnate leaves, arching gracefully—a meticulous design forged through eons. These plants can thrive in nutrient-poor soils and withstand periodic droughts, traits paramount to their survival in South Western Australia’s challenging environment. Their ability to fix nitrogen symbiotically with cyanobacteria in their root nodules allows them to flourish even in nutrient-deficient conditions.

The Unique Reproductive Strategy of Macrozamia fraseri

Beneath the intriguing surface of this plant lies its intriguing reproduction strategy. Unlike pollination processes in typical flowering plants, the pollination of cycads like Macrozamia fraseri relies on specific insect species that partake in a mutually beneficial relationship. For Macrozamia fraseri, the weevil (a small beetle) plays a crucial role by transferring pollen from male to female cones, a biological relationship preserved through millions of years. This specialized interaction signifies not only a fascinating ecological partnership but also underlines the importance of biodiversity conservation.

An Essential Component of Biodiversity

In the broader tapestry of life on Earth, Macrozamia fraseri occupies an irreplaceable niche. Although it might not immediately capture the public’s attention like other iconic species, it serves as an essential component in the biodiversity puzzle. Dense populations of this cycad can form natural understories fostering rich microhabitats crucial for various animal species, insects, and microorganisms. Its seeds, while toxic, are processed by some native fauna, demonstrating how life has adapted alongside this unique plant.

Conservation Status and Environmental Importance

Sadly, the slow-growing nature and specialized pollination process make cycads like Macrozamia fraseri particularly vulnerable to human activities, including habitat destruction and climate change. While not currently listed as endangered, pressures on its habitat could threaten its existence, stressing the importance of proactive conservation measures. Protecting Macrozamia fraseri is not just about preserving a plant; it’s about maintaining ecological integrity and the many species reliant upon it.

An Enthusiast’s Dream: Cultivating Macrozamia fraseri

For those with a green thumb, cultivating Macrozamia fraseri presents a rewarding challenge. As a slow-grower, patience is your best ally. Growing conditions mimic its natural habitat—well-draining soil, a sunny spot with partial shade, and minimal watering. Propagation typically involves seed harvesting, a process requiring forethought and detail-oriented care. Not only does growing this plant connect one to a living piece of ancient history, but it also contributes to its conservation by raising awareness and appreciation of the cycad's wonder.
